Berufserfahrung von Elizabeth Kies (geb. Wailes)
- 2 years, Apr 2017 - Mar 2019
Postdoctoral Researcher
Helmholtz-Zentrum Geesthacht, Zentrum für Material- und Küstenforschung
I was the head of production for a medical device which is transitioning to the clinic. I optimized the workflow of this labor-intensive product, increasing the rate of production to 800%. The device is a tissue-regenerating scaffold which functions via mechanobiology, supplying cells with tailored physical signals instead of chemical signals in order to control their function. I also did basic research with this material to expand its applications. My work was funded by the BCRT.
I studied the effects of mechanical forces in cancer, specifically as they affect the outcome of chemotherapy in lymphoma. In addition, I validated a highly biofidelic mouse model of lymphoma in its response to the preferred clinical therapies for the disease.
- 3 months, Jun 2014 - Aug 2014
Summer Fellow
Freie Universität Berlin and SAP
I coded a statistical program into the function library of SAP’s HANA system. The project was a collaboration between the Freie Universität Berlin and SAP that was organized by the Institute for Pure and Applied Math (IPAM). I worked in an 8-person team that focused on Big Data analytics for biological data sets such as mass spectroscopy of biological proteins, microarray data, and cell tracking videos. I also led the final presentation of our results, which won second place overall.

- 2 years and 4 months, May 2007 - Aug 2009
Engineering Trainee
National Institute of Standards and Technology
Starting as an NSF-funded Summer Undergraduate Research Fellow and later as a summer employee, I developed a superior method to characterize neoprene and polyethylene foams used as human tissue substitutes in stab-resistant body armor testing. I worked in the Electronics and Electrical Engineering Lab in the Office of Law Enforcement Standards Division and presented my results at a NIST-wide conference at the end of my internship.

Ausbildung von Elizabeth Kies (geb. Wailes)
- 4 years and 10 months, Aug 2010 - May 2015
Biomedical engineering
Wake Forest University
I trained in tissue engineering with a focus on wound healing. My dissertation project addressed fibrosis using carbon nanotubes in a collagen matrix. This method treats cancer and promotes healing using physical means, a novel tactic with potentially wide applicability. I have a patent pending.
